From 72be1c7a37d842cac82677c76690ab464c2bde42 Mon Sep 17 00:00:00 2001 From: klu2 Date: Thu, 16 Apr 2009 06:27:51 +0000 Subject: [PATCH] Remove macro usage of EFI32, EFI64 in duet package. git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@8100 6f19259b-4bc3-4df7-8a09-765794883524 --- DuetPkg/CpuDxe/Cpu.c | 4 ++-- DuetPkg/DuetPkg.dsc | 3 --- DuetPkg/EfiLdr/EfiLdr.inf | 2 +- DuetPkg/EfiLdr/PeLoader.c | 6 +++--- 4 files changed, 6 insertions(+), 9 deletions(-) diff --git a/DuetPkg/CpuDxe/Cpu.c b/DuetPkg/CpuDxe/Cpu.c index 42ffcd6c85..fc15b8aa55 100644 --- a/DuetPkg/CpuDxe/Cpu.c +++ b/DuetPkg/CpuDxe/Cpu.c @@ -343,7 +343,7 @@ DumpExceptionDataDebugOut ( ErrorCodeFlag = 0x00027d00; -#ifdef EFI32 +#ifdef MDE_CPU_IA32 DEBUG (( EFI_D_ERROR, "!!!! IA32 Exception Type - %08x !!!!\n", @@ -563,7 +563,7 @@ DumpExceptionDataVgaOut ( VideoBufferBase = (CHAR16 *) (UINTN) 0xb8000; VideoBuffer = (CHAR16 *) (UINTN) 0xb8000; -#ifdef EFI32 +#ifdef MDE_CPU_IA32 UnicodeSPrintAsciiFormat ( VideoBuffer, COLUMN_MAX * sizeof (CHAR16), diff --git a/DuetPkg/DuetPkg.dsc b/DuetPkg/DuetPkg.dsc index 300229564b..260350007b 100644 --- a/DuetPkg/DuetPkg.dsc +++ b/DuetPkg/DuetPkg.dsc @@ -191,7 +191,4 @@ [BuildOptions.common] MSFT:*_*_*_CC_FLAGS = /FAsc /FR$(@R).SBR - MSFT:*_*_IA32_CC_FLAGS = /D EFI32 - MSFT:*_*_X64_CC_FLAGS = /D EFIX64 - MSFT:*_*_IPF_CC_FLAGS = /D EFI64 diff --git a/DuetPkg/EfiLdr/EfiLdr.inf b/DuetPkg/EfiLdr/EfiLdr.inf index acef3b9344..8294f2050a 100644 --- a/DuetPkg/EfiLdr/EfiLdr.inf +++ b/DuetPkg/EfiLdr/EfiLdr.inf @@ -54,7 +54,7 @@ gTianoCustomDecompressGuid [BuildOptions.common] - MSFT:*_*_IA32_CC_FLAGS = /nologo /W4 /WX /Gy /c /D UNICODE /D EFI32 /Od /FI$(DEST_DIR_DEBUG)/AutoGen.h /EHs-c- /GF /Gs8192 /Zi /Gm /D _CRT_SECURE_NO_WARNINGS /D _CRT_SECURE_NO_DEPRECATE + MSFT:*_*_IA32_CC_FLAGS = /nologo /W4 /WX /Gy /c /D UNICODE /O1ib2 /FI$(DEST_DIR_DEBUG)/AutoGen.h /EHs-c- /GF /Gs8192 /Zi /Gm /D _CRT_SECURE_NO_WARNINGS /D _CRT_SECURE_NO_DEPRECATE MSFT:*_*_IA32_PP_FLAGS == /nologo /E /TC /FI$(DEST_DIR_DEBUG)/AutoGen.h MSFT:*_*_IA32_ASM_FLAGS == /nologo /W3 /WX /c /coff /Cx /Zd /W0 /Zi MSFT:*_*_IA32_ASMLINK_FLAGS == /link /nologo /tiny diff --git a/DuetPkg/EfiLdr/PeLoader.c b/DuetPkg/EfiLdr/PeLoader.c index c4cbbe34c4..e3641123e1 100644 --- a/DuetPkg/EfiLdr/PeLoader.c +++ b/DuetPkg/EfiLdr/PeLoader.c @@ -618,19 +618,19 @@ EfiLdrPeCoffCheckImageMachineType ( Status = EFI_UNSUPPORTED; -#ifdef EFI32 +#ifdef MDE_CPU_IA32 if (MachineType == EFI_IMAGE_MACHINE_IA32) { Status = EFI_SUCCESS; } #endif -#ifdef EFIX64 +#ifdef MDE_CPU_X64 if (MachineType == EFI_IMAGE_MACHINE_X64) { Status = EFI_SUCCESS; } #endif -#ifdef EFI64 +#ifdef MDE_CPU_IPF if (MachineType == EFI_IMAGE_MACHINE_IA64) { Status = EFI_SUCCESS; }